71-Year-Old Albert Arstamyan, Who Threw an Apple at Armenian Prime Minister Nikol Pashinyan, Released

Axar.az reports that the press secretary of the Republic's Investigative Committee, Gor Abramyan, has confirmed this information to Sputnik Armenia.

When Prime Minister Pashinyan arrived in the Kanaker-Zeytun administrative district of Yerevan, local resident A. Arstamyan threw an apple at him from the window of his ninth-floor apartment. Pashinyan and his team initially thought it was a grenade and lay down on the ground. The individual was subsequently detained.

Arstamyan has been charged under Article 297 (hooliganism) of the Armenian Criminal Code. Although he has been released, the case against him is ongoing.
